How to Get Kyrgyzstan Tourist Visit Visa from London

Travellers from the UK capital who are interested in exploring countries that still have nomadic traditions will fall in love with Kyrgyzstan. The hospitable locals of the country still serve their guests with bowls of fresh yogurt and fermented mare’s milk. Aside from the region’s great hospitality, tourists from London can find numerous attractions in the beautiful country, especially adventure seekers. Ninety percent of Kyrgyzstan is comprised of large mountains, glaciers, valleys, gorges and ice-blue lakes. Adventurous individuals Britons can go hiking, camping, horseback riding and take part in other great activities. If you want to experience these extreme activities and are looking to explore popular tourist destinations like Alay Valley’s Pamir Alay and Central Tian Shan, then should get a tourist visa for Kyrgyzstan from London before departing. Here is a step by step guide that will help you get a Kyrgyzstan tourist visa in the British capital.

Instructions

  • 1

    Requirements


    a)      Provide a valid passport with at least one blank page for visa stamp or visa sticker.


    b)      Provide fully completed and duly signed visa application form.


    c)       Affix one passport size photo on the indicated place in the visa form.


    d)      Applicants, whose countries are NOT listed in the Citizenship List on Visa application form should provide letter of support from Kyrgyzstan.


    e)      For further details contact Embassy of the Kyrgyz Republic in London.

  • 2

    Visa Application Form


    Applicants can print and submit visa application from here. To know about the other ways of getting visa application form contact Embassy of the Kyrgyz Republic in London


    Visit: Embassy of the Kyrgyz Republic

  • 3

    Visa Fee

  • 4

    Mode of Payment


    Mode of payment for visas is in pound sterling and applicants can either pay it by cheque or can transfer it through bank. All cheques should be made payable to: The Embassy of the Kyrgyz Republic. Bank transfer on the other hand should state your surname and must be made to applicants nearest Lloyds TSB branch.

  • 6

    Submission


    Applicants can submit their applications by post, but it should be self addressed and pre-paid Visa and Royal Mail Special delivery envelope. To learn about the other means of submission contact Embassy of the Kyrgyz Republic in London (see address above). Visa and consular section are open from 10:00 to 13:00 from Monday to Friday.

  • 7

    Processing Time


    Normally the processing time tourist visa application for one month takes THREE working days.

  • 8

    Get Visa


    Applicants who have submitted applications and documents by special delivery will receive the visa by the same service. Others can collect their visas as per the advice of Embassy of the Kyrgyz Republic in London (see the address above).
